  3. Here's how fights against sages/sorcs usually go for me:

     

    I start in melee from popping out of stealth.

    The sorc aoe knockbacks which roots so i use force speed to get back into melee range.

    The sorc may try to force speed away but i pull him back.

    If the sorc bubbles, slow him to anticipate the blind proc (although I haven't fought many that have that talent for some reason) so that he only gets a few feet of distance.

    Then interrupt his force lightning/pebbles that he casts to try to slow you while you close the short distance and then from there he's pretty much screwed.

     

    Interrupts own sorcs/sages and my interrupt is on a 10s cd thanks to the avoidance talent in Deception. Add onto that spike (which gives them only 1 bar of resolve) and a sorc will have a hard time doing much damage to me.

    try pre popping resilience before he does the knock back. forces them to use force speed, just hit them with the 4sec cc and that is wasted too.
